Up-to … WebSpeed limits Netherlands The speed limit inside the built-up area is normally 50 and outside on single carriageways it’s 80. On Dual carriageways it’s 100 and on the highway/motorway 130. These are the limits unless otherwise indicated, and this is often the case.

WebDutch road rules conform to most European regulations. It is highly recommended that you read the official driving manual, but here are some of the main road rules: Minimum driving age is 18. Drive on the right hand side of the road and overtake on the left. Unless otherwise stated, give way to vehicles coming from the right. Web•In the Netherlands, traffic must keep to the right. •Traffic from the right always has the right of way at road junctions and side roads, unless traffic signs or markings indicate otherwise. •You must give way to other traffic when merging or entering a roundabout.

It's wise to read these before you step on your bicycle. • If there's a bike lane, always use it. cheesy pizza stuffed chickenWebLonger and heavier combination trucks (LZVs) have been permitted on Dutch roads since late 2012. They are allowed to use all motorways and trunk roads, and all major routes. LZVs can carry up to twice the cargo of an ordinary lorry using the same amount of fuel and the same number of drivers. cheesy planet chihuahua sucursalesWebFeb 11, 2024 · With an enormous number of cyclists on the road, driving can be a challenge.
